WebLoose Sand: Over time, the sand can become loose. Some clients, tired of tracking sand inside, rip out their sand set applications in favor of mortar installations. Reduced Choices: There are more tile choices on the market than paver choices. But tiles cannot be set in sand, even over concrete. They will crack. WebPavers are not stable enough, in any direction, to provide a good surface for tile. I would remove the pavers and pour a slab or other suitable material for a real floor. floorman67 15 years ago No, in my opinion what you want to do is NOT feasible. WebMar 27, 2008 · brick pavers are typically just laid in place with sand/dry morter to keep them from moving. While this is fine for pavers - it does not provide a stable surface for a tile application.
